I quail hunted on a friends place about 40 miles west of Houston, TX last week and several of the birds I shot appeared to be only half grown. I know from past experience that certain years will have late hatches, but usually it is weather related. Any ideas why these birds were hatched late this year?

We hunted at Burkburnett the opener and it was normal, lots of young birds. Texas flat opens the season too early cause even when you don't lose the first hatch you will have birds nesting late in the year. Sucks when ya shoot a bird so young, what a waste.
